What kind of development is allowed on a closed landfill?

0

For sites that are deed recorded, development is allowed, but limited. The limitation for development is due to the potential disturbance of the landfills final cover or liner. According to the Texas Administrative Code, disturbance of the final cover or liner systems is prohibited. Some of these prohibitions include borings, piers, spread footings, foundations for light standards, fence posts, manholes, onsite disposal systems, and recreational facilities.
